11.32.160   Recommendation by hearing officer.
   A.   The hearing officer shall make a recommendation to the county administrator based on the evidence presented. The recommendation shall include findings of fact and conclusion of law.
   B.   The county administrator may affirm, modify or reject the hearing officer's recommendation in whole or in part, may remand the matter to the hearing officer with instructions or may make any other appropriate disposition.
(Ord 1997-45 § 3 (part), 1997; Ord. 1991-102 § 1 (part), 1991)
